You should establish a cross-functional team that includes members with diverse skills and expertise. This will help ensure that the team can adapt quickly to changing requirements and collaborate effectively on project tasks. It is also important to designate a product owner who can act as the liaison between the team and stakeholders, helping prioritize tasks and make decisions on behalf of the customer.
Once your team is in place, it is time to create a backlog of work items that need to be completed for the project. This backlog should be prioritized based on customer needs and business value, with input from both the product owner and team members. The team can then work together in short iterations or sprints to complete these tasks, delivering working software at regular intervals for feedback from stakeholders.
Throughout the project lifecycle, it is essential to hold regular stand-up meetings or scrums where team members can discuss progress, identify obstacles, and make adjustments as needed. These meetings promote transparency within the team and foster collaboration towards achieving common goals.
At the end of each sprint or iteration, it is important to conduct a retrospective where team members reflect on what went well during the sprint and what could be improved for future iterations. This continuous feedback loop helps teams learn from their experiences and make iterative improvements over time.
Implementing Agile Project Management requires dedication , teamwork , communication , constant learning. Understanding the fundamentals of agile basics is pivotal for navigating the dynamic landscape of modern project management. By following these steps mentioned above one can easily implement Agile Project Management successfully.